ROCHESTER WINGS

"The sauce can also be used to marinate pork chops or steaks before grilling."

3 pounds chicken wings
1/3 cup soy sauce
2 tablespoons salad oil
2 tablespoons chili sauce
1/4 cup honey
1 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on ground ginger
1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per

Mix together all ingredients except chicken. Add chicken and marinate 8 hours or overnight.

Bake uncovered in a 325 degree F oven for 1 hour, basting often with extra sauce. (If basting with sauce that was used to marinate the chicken, boil the sauce for a few minutes before using.)

Makes 6 servings
Source: For Goodness Taste by The Junior League of Rochester, New York
